Top 30: https://nintendoeverything.com/famitsu-software-sales-7-25-22-7-31-22-top-30/

1. [NSW] Xenoblade Chronicles 3 – 112,728 / NEW
2. [NSW] Digimon Survive – 28,536 / NEW
3. [NSW] Nintendo Switch Sports – 24,966 / 623,493
4. [NSW] Monster Hunter Rise + Sunbreak Set – 17,209 / 217,472
5. [NSW] Live A Live – 14,098 / 85,235
6. [PS5] Gran Turismo 7 – 12,453 / 139,888
7. [NSW] Mario Kart 8 Deluxe – 11,542 / 4,745,609
8. [NSW] Kirby and the Forgotten Land – 11,201 / 823,909
9. [NSW] Tengoku Struggle: Strayside – 10,912 / NEW
10. [NSW] Minecraft – 9,873 / 2,727,866
11. [NSW] Azure Striker Gunvolt 3 – 9,493 / NEW
12. [PS4] Digimon Survive – 7,757 / NEW
13. [NSW] Koumajou Remilia: Scarlet Symphony – 7,604 / NEW
14. [NSW] Ring Fit Adventure – 6,867 / 3,228,007
15. [NSW] Nobunaga’s Ambition: Rebirth – 6,607 / 28,360
16. [NSW] Anonymous;Code – 6,450 / NEW
17. [NSW] Animal Crossing: New Horizons – 5,871 / 7,297,474
18. [NSW] Super Smash Bros. Ultimate – 5,714 / 4,936,314
19. [PS4] Nobunaga’s Ambition: Rebirth – 4,975 / 28,400
20. [NSW] Mario Party Superstars – 4,647 / 1,004,727
21. [NSW] Momotaro Dentetsu: Showa, Heisei, Reiwa mo Teiban! – 4,055 / 2,685,422
22. [PS4] Anonymous;Code – 3,696 / NEW
23. [NSW] eBaseball Powerful Pro Baseball 2022 – 3,599 / 208,134
24. [NSW] GrimGrimoire OnceMore – 3,524 / NEW
25. [NSW] Zelda: Breath of the Wild – 3,007 / 2,058,313
26. [PS4] Psikyo Shooting Stars Alpha – 2,970 / NEW
27. [NSW] Demon Slayer: Kimetsu no Yaiba – The Hinokami Chronicles – 2,805 / 147,034
28. [NSW] Pokemon Legends: Arceus – 2,657 / 2,276,532
29. [NSW] Clubhouse Games: 51 Worldwide Classics – 2,640 / 1,001,223
30. [PS5] The Legend of Heroes: Kuro no Kiseki – 2,407 / NEW

NS - 24
PS4 - 4
PS5 - 2
